Transaction 40e512a22bb4aac93b90414357632a3822b3de63c7a37a533f120d25349ac84e

6 Input
2 Outputs
  • 40e512a22bb4aac93b90414357632a3822b3de63c7a37a533f120d25349ac84e:0
  • value  1030783
    address  11411EP8f5TUtKjpyXL5FH5fBgwdJncZdc
  • 40e512a22bb4aac93b90414357632a3822b3de63c7a37a533f120d25349ac84e:1
  • value  17181530
    address  1EZbDuNBWdWZarE2aG2UkeAQhBbjGD6JpU